HWLldpPortId ::= TEXTUAL-CONVENTION
|
|
STATUS current
|
|
DESCRIPTION
|
|
"This TC describes the format of a port identifier string.
|
|
Objects of this type are always used with an associated
|
|
LldpPortIdSubtype object, which identifies the format of the
|
|
particular LldpPortId object instance.
|
|
|
|
If the associated LldpPortIdSubtype object has a value of
|
|
'interfaceAlias(1)', then the octet string identifies a
|
|
particular instance of the ifAlias object (defined in IETF
|
|
RFC 2863). If the particular ifAlias object does not contain
|
|
any values, another port identifier type should be used.
|
|
|
|
If the associated LldpPortIdSubtype object has a value of
|
|
'portComponent(2)', then the octet string identifies a
|
|
particular instance of the entPhysicalAlias object (defined
|
|
in IETF RFC 2737) for a port or backplane component.
|
|
|
|
If the associated LldpPortIdSubtype object has a value of
|
|
'macAddress(3)', then this string identifies a particular
|
|
unicast source address (encoded in network byte order
|
|
and IEEE 802.3 canonical bit order) associated with the port
|
|
(IEEE Std 802-2001).
|
|
|
|
If the associated LldpPortIdSubtype object has a value of
|
|
'networkAddress(4)', then this string identifies a network
|
|
address associated with the port. The first octet contains
|
|
the IANA AddressFamilyNumbers enumeration value for the
|
|
specific address type, and octets 2 through N contain the
|
|
networkAddress address value in network byte order.
|
|
|
|
If the associated LldpPortIdSubtype object has a value of
|
|
'interfaceName(5)', then the octet string identifies a
|
|
particular instance of the ifName object (defined in IETF
|
|
RFC 2863). If the particular ifName object does not contain
|
|
any values, another port identifier type should be used.
|
|
|
|
If the associated LldpPortIdSubtype object has a value of
|
|
'agentCircuitId(6)', then this string identifies a agent-local
|
|
identifier of the circuit (defined in RFC 3046).
|
|
|
|
If the associated LldpPortIdSubtype object has a value of
|
|
'local(7)', then this string identifies a locally
|
|
assigned port ID."
|
|
SYNTAX OCTET STRING (SIZE (1..255))

hwDot3ahEfmLoopbackTable OBJECT-TYPE
|
|
SYNTAX SEQUENCE OF HwDot3ahEfmLoopbackEntry
|
|
MAX-ACCESS not-accessible
|
|
STATUS current
|
|
DESCRIPTION
|
|
"This table contains controls for the loopback state of the
|
|
local link as well as indicating the status of the loopback
|
|
function. There is one entry in this table for each entry in
|
|
hwDot3ahEfmTable that supports loopback functionality (where
|
|
hwDot3ahEfmFunctionsSupported includes the loopbackSupport bit
|
|
set).
|
|
|
|
Loopback can be used to place the remote OAM entity in a state
|
|
where every received frame (except OAMPDUs) is echoed back
|
|
over the same interface on which they were received. In this
|
|
state, at the remote entity, 'normal' traffic is disabled as
|
|
only the looped back frames are transmitted on the interface.
|
|
Loopback is thus an intrusive operation that prohibits normal
|
|
data flow and should be used accordingly. "
|
|
::= { hwDot3ahEfmObject 4 }

hwDot3ahEfmEventConfigTable OBJECT-TYPE
|
|
SYNTAX SEQUENCE OF HwDot3ahEfmEventConfigEntry
|
|
MAX-ACCESS not-accessible
|
|
STATUS current
|
|
DESCRIPTION
|
|
"Ethernet OAM includes the ability to generate and receive
|
|
Event Notification OAMPDUs to indicate various link problems.
|
|
This table contains the mechanisms to enable Event
|
|
Notifications and configure the thresholds to generate the
|
|
standard Ethernet OAM events. There is one entry in the table
|
|
for every entry in hwDot3ahEfmTable that supports OAM events
|
|
(where hwDot3ahEfmFunctionsSupported includes the eventSupport
|
|
bit set). The values in the table are maintained across
|
|
changes to hwDot3ahEfmOperStatus.
|
|
|
|
The standard threshold crossing events are:
|
|
- Errored Symbol Period Event. Generated when the number of
|
|
symbol errors exceeds a threshold within a given window
|
|
defined by a number of symbols (for example, 1,000 symbols
|
|
out of 1,000,000 had errors).
|
|
- Errored Frame Period Event. Generated when the number of
|
|
frame errors exceeds a threshold within a given window
|
|
defined by a number of frames (for example, 10 frames out
|
|
of 1000 had errors).
|
|
- Errored Frame Event. Generated when the number of frame
|
|
errors exceeds a threshold within a given window defined
|
|
by a period of time (for example, 10 frames in 1 second
|
|
had errors).
|
|
- Errored Frame Seconds Summary Event. Generated when the
|
|
number of errored frame seconds exceeds a threshold within
|
|
a given time period (for example, 10 errored frame seconds
|
|
within the last 100 seconds). An errored frame second is
|
|
defined as a 1 second interval which had >0 frame errors.
|
|
There are other events (dying gasp, critical events) that are
|
|
not threshold crossing events but which can be
|
|
enabled/disabled via this table.
|
|
"
|
|
::= { hwDot3ahEfmObject 6 }

hwDot3ahEfmEventLogTable OBJECT-TYPE
|
|
SYNTAX SEQUENCE OF HwDot3ahEfmEventLogEntry
|
|
MAX-ACCESS not-accessible
|
|
STATUS current
|
|
DESCRIPTION
|
|
"This table records a history of the events that have occurred
|
|
at the Ethernet OAM level. These events can include locally
|
|
detected events, which may result in locally generated
|
|
OAMPDUs, and remotely detected events, which are detected by
|
|
the OAM peer entity and signaled to the local entity via
|
|
Ethernet OAM. Ethernet OAM events can be signaled by Event
|
|
Notification OAMPDUs or by the flags field in any OAMPDU.
|
|
|
|
This table contains both threshold crossing events and
|
|
non-threshold crossing events. The parameters for the
|
|
threshold window, threshold value, and actual value
|
|
(hwDot3ahEfmEventLogWindowXX, hwDot3ahEfmEventLogThresholdXX,
|
|
hwDot3ahEfmEventLogValue) are only applicable to threshold
|
|
crossing events, and are returned as all F's (2^32 - 1) for
|
|
non-threshold crossing events.
|
|
Entries in the table are automatically created when such
|
|
events are detected. The size of the table is implementation
|
|
dependent. When the table reaches its maximum size, older
|
|
entries are automatically deleted to make room for newer
|
|
entries.
|
|
"
|
|
::= { hwDot3ahEfmObject 7 }
